Output 804139c773e74ff70f3dc349987b633893cdbb2def01a0f49421a67369e6f7f3:628

value
57594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341379c67e2896f1a5057465519a5ba6319ed1ea OP_EQUAL
address
36SNPiKdv9aFWkeJMYxGvFYZDjbcPY4juc
transaction
804139c773e74ff70f3dc349987b633893cdbb2def01a0f49421a67369e6f7f3
confirmations
204198
spent
true